NORTHEASTERN DEFEATS MEN'S SOCCER, 1-0, IN AMERICA EAST SEMI-FINALS
11/8/2003
Baltimore, MD—Northeastern University (10-7-3) got an early goal from midfielder Tom Heimreid and the fifth-seeded Huskies held off #1 UMBC (10-3-5), 1-0, in the America East Conference semi-finals held at UMBC Soccer Stadium.

The Retrievers put on furious pressure in the second half, outshooting NU, 8-3, in the final 45 minutes, but could not beat Huskie netminder Sergio Saccoccio (4 saves). Freshman midfielder Kevin Mezzadra missed just wide left early in the half, and junior forward Derek McElligott did the same with just under eight minutes to play.
UMBC outshot NU, 11-5, for the game, and Retriever goalkeeper Andy Marchica made two saves for host side. The Retrievers are 0-3-2 this season when allowing the first goal and trailing at halftime.
